Builder
API & webhooks
Org-scoped keys for integrations, plus webhook event delivery
Active API keys42 admin · 2 read
Webhook endpoints3Slack, Zapier, internal
Events delivered (24h)1,28499.4% on first try
Requests (24h)18,402of 240,000 daily quota
Last created keyShown once
Copy this secret now. We hash it server-side and cannot show it again. If you lose it, rotate the key instead of asking support.
Secret
bg_live_sk_4xKp9aRq2WnYvz3MZ8jH5Tf6LcXeUbDsN
API keysOrg-scoped
| Name | Prefix | Scopes | Created by | Last used | Expires | |
|---|---|---|---|---|---|---|
| Production server Drives nightly job sync |
bg_live_sk_4xKp… | readwrite |
James Mitchell | 2 min ago | Never | |
| Zapier link Project events to Slack via Zapier |
bg_live_pk_9MaPzL… | read |
Sarah Chen | 11 min ago | 2027-01-30 | |
| QuickBooks sync Reads draws + invoices for QB push |
bg_live_sk_F2nGy… | readwrite |
James Mitchell | 2 hr ago | 2026-08-15 | |
| Local dev Will's laptop sandbox token |
bg_test_sk_QcL3p… | testadmin |
Will Mac | Yesterday | 2026-06-01 |
Webhook endpoints
| Endpoint | Events | Status | Success (7d) | Last delivery | |
|---|---|---|---|---|---|
| ops-alerts.stratford-builds.com /hooks/buildergrid |
project.* draw.approved + 4 | Healthy | 100% | 14 sec ago | |
| hooks.zapier.com /hooks/catch/4821/abc123 |
project.completed photo.uploaded | Healthy | 99.2% | 11 min ago | |
| crm.lighthouse-realty.com /integrations/bg/webhook |
project.handoff_ready | Retrying | 82.4% | 3 hr ago, last attempt failed (504) |
Recent deliveries
| Event | Endpoint | Result | Latency | When |
|---|---|---|---|---|
| draw.approved | ops-alerts | 200 | 142 ms | 14 sec ago |
| photo.uploaded | hooks.zapier | 200 | 208 ms | 2 min ago |
| project.handoff_ready | crm.lighthouse | 504 | timeout | 3 hr ago |
| project.handoff_ready | crm.lighthouse | retry 2/5 | 12 ms | 3 hr ago |
| budget.line_added | ops-alerts | 200 | 94 ms | 4 hr ago |
| vendor.invited | ops-alerts | 200 | 110 ms | 5 hr ago |
Payload previewdraw.approved
All payloads are signed with HMAC-SHA256 and include an idempotency key. Replays use the same key so your consumer can dedupe.
{
"id": "evt_01HK9X3R5MZ8…",
"type": "draw.approved",
"created": "2026-05-22T14:08:11Z",
"data": {
"draw_id": "drw_8b14",
"project_id": "prj_926strat",
"amount": 42850.00,
"approver": "lender:cornerstone",
"milestone": "framing"
},
"signature": "v1=8c4f…"
}
Rate limits & quotasNeed more? Upgrade plan
Requests per minute180 / 1,000
Daily request quota18,402 / 240,000
Webhook events per hour421 / 1,000
Active webhook endpoints3 / 10